#0AEBBE Color
#0AEBBE is rgb(10, 235, 190) in RGB, hsl(168, 92%, 48%) in HSL, and about cmyk(96%, 0%, 19%, 8%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Olo (#01FFCD), clearly related but distinguishable side by side at ΔE 7.59. Black text is the more readable choice on this background.

#0AEBBE Channel Values
How #0AEBBE bre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 10 · G 235 · B 190 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 168° · S 92% · L 48%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 168° · S 96% · V 92%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 96% · M 0% · Y 19% · K 8%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 1.54:1 vs white · 13.64: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|

#0AEBBE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#0AEBBE?
#0AEBBE is a mid-tone green — rgb(10, 235, 190) in RGB and hsl(168, 92%, 48%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Olo (#01FFCD), which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side at a CIE76 distance of 7.59.
What is the RGB value of #0AEBBE?
#0AEBBE is rgb(10, 235, 190) — red 10, green 235, and blue 190 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#0AEBBE?
#0AEBBE converts to approximately cmyk(96%, 0%, 19%, 8%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#0AEBBE be black or white?
Black text is the more readable choice. #0AEBBE scores 1.54:1 against white and 13.64: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#0AEBBE as a CSS color keyword?
No. #0AEBBE is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is aquamarine (#7FFFD4) at a CIE76 distance of 14.69, which is visibly different.
